Grotius II
Grotius II is an apartment building in The Hague, Rotterdam-The Hague Metropolitan Region, South Holland which is located on Maria Stuartplein. Grotius II is situated nearby to Royal Library of the Netherlands, as well as near the government office Parket-Generaal.| Tap on a place to explore it |
- Type: Apartment building
- Also known as: “The Roofs”
- Address: Maria Stuartplein, ‘s-Gravenhage, 2595BX

Royal Library of the Netherlands
Library
Photo: Koninklijke Bibliotheek, CC BY-SA 2.0.
The KB National Library of the Netherlands is the national library of the Netherlands, based in The Hague, founded in 1798. The KB collects everything that is published in and concerning the Netherlands, from medieval literature to today's publications.
The Hague Central Railway Station
Railway station
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Den Haag Centraal is the largest railway station in the city of The Hague in South Holland, Netherlands, and with twelve tracks, the largest terminal station in the Netherlands. The Hague Central Railway Station is situated 290 metres west of Grotius II.
Kinderboekenmuseum
Museum
Photo: Vysotsky,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Kinderboekenmuseum is a museum in The Hague, Netherlands, dedicated to Dutch language children's books. It is part of the Literatuurmuseum, and housed as part of the same building complex as the National Library of the Netherlands. Kinderboekenmuseum is situated 150 metres northwest of Grotius II.

Bezuidenhout
Quarter
Bezuidenhout is the neighbourhood southeast of the Haagse Bos district of The Hague in the Netherlands. Bezuidenhout includes the Beatrixkwartier financial area near the Central Station and streets such as Bezuidenhoutseweg, Juliana van Stolberglaan, Laan van Nieuw Oost-Indië, Prins Clauslaan, and Theresiastraat.
